8-K: 21Shares Sui ETF Terminates Benchmark License
Current Report (Form 8-K)
21Shares Sui ETF is terminating its pricing benchmark licensing agreement with CF Benchmarks Ltd. and will transition to FTSE International Limited.
Summary
- 21Shares US LLC, the Sponsor of 21Shares Sui ETF, has notified CF Benchmarks Ltd. of its decision to terminate the Pricing Benchmark Licensing Agreement, effective August 31, 2026.
- This agreement was for the use of the CME CF Sui Dollar Reference Rate New York Variant, which is used to value the Trust's shares and calculate its net asset value.
- The Sponsor is transitioning to a new benchmark provider, FTSE International Limited (FTSE).
- A new licensing agreement with FTSE is expected to be entered into on or about August 24, 2026.
- FTSE will provide a perpetual, worldwide license to access and use FTSE index data for the development, creation, calculation, settlement, maintenance, support, and marketing of the Trust.
- The new license is expected to have an initial term of one year, with automatic renewal for successive one-year periods unless terminated.
